What is DISPLAYTITLE?

`Template loop detected: Template:DISPLAYTITLE` is a MediaWiki template that allows you to specify a title that is *displayed* to the user, which is different from the actual page title (the name of the page itself, used in the URL). The page title is what's used for internal linking and identification, while the display title is what users see at the top of the page. Think of it as a cosmetic change – it doesn’t affect the page's internal name, only its presentation.

This is incredibly valuable for several reasons. Often, a page title needs to be technically accurate for linking and categorization purposes, but a more user-friendly title improves comprehension. In binary options, this is particularly relevant. For example, a page might be named "Binary_Options_Put_Option_Strategy" for accurate indexing, but displayed as "Put Option Strategies" for a cleaner, more accessible user experience. This distinction is vital for maintaining a well-organized and user-friendly resource.

Potential Pitfalls & Troubleshooting

  • Incorrect Syntax: The most common error is incorrect syntax. Double-check that you are using the correct format: `Template loop detected: Template:DISPLAYTITLE`.
  • Template Conflicts: As mentioned earlier, conflicts with other templates can occur. If a display title isn't appearing as expected, try temporarily removing other templates to isolate the issue.
  • Caching Issues: Sometimes, changes to `Template loop detected: Template:DISPLAYTITLE` might not be reflected immediately due to caching. Try purging the page cache (usually by adding `?action=purge` to the URL).
  • Overuse: Don’t use `Template loop detected: Template:DISPLAYTITLE` unnecessarily. Only use it when the display title genuinely improves readability or clarity.
  • Inconsistent Application: Maintain consistency in how you use `Template loop detected: Template:DISPLAYTITLE` throughout your wiki. This will prevent confusion and maintain a professional appearance.

Why Join a Binary Options Forum or Community?

The benefits of engaging with a binary options community are numerous:

  • Learning from Experienced Traders: Forums are filled with traders of all skill levels, including many who have years of experience. You can learn from their successes and, importantly, their mistakes. Discussions on technical analysis, fundamental analysis, and various trading strategies are commonplace.
  • Access to Diverse Perspectives: No single trader has all the answers. A community exposes you to different viewpoints, approaches, and interpretations of market movements. This can help you refine your own risk management and trading style.
  • Sharing Ideas and Strategies: Forums provide a platform to share your own trading ideas, strategies (like the 60 Second Strategy or Boundary Options Strategy), and analysis. Getting feedback from others can help you identify weaknesses and improve your approach.
  • Emotional Support and Motivation: Trading can be emotionally challenging, particularly during losing streaks. A supportive community can offer encouragement and help you stay disciplined. The psychological aspects of trading, like overcoming fear of missing out (FOMO), are often discussed.
  • Staying Updated on Industry News: The binary options industry is dynamic. Forums often provide timely updates on broker changes, new regulations, and emerging trends. Keeping abreast of market volatility is essential.
  • Finding Mentorship Opportunities: While not guaranteed, some forums facilitate connections with experienced traders willing to mentor newcomers. A good mentor can dramatically accelerate your learning curve.
  • Broker Reviews and Comparisons: Choosing the right binary options broker is critical. Forums frequently contain discussions and reviews of different brokers, helping you make an informed decision. Be cautious with these, though (see 'Pitfalls' section).
  • Backtesting and Strategy Validation: Many traders share their backtesting results for different strategies (like Range Trading or Japanese Candlestick Patterns) within forums, offering valuable insights into their potential profitability.


Types of Binary Options Communities

Binary options communities come in several forms:

  • Dedicated Forums: These are standalone websites specifically focused on binary options trading. They often have dedicated sections for different topics, such as strategy development, technical analysis, and broker reviews.
  • Subreddits (Reddit): Reddit hosts numerous subreddits related to trading, including some dedicated to binary options (though these can be less active or moderated). Reddit provides a broad audience and diverse opinions.
  • Facebook Groups: Facebook groups are popular for their ease of access and social networking features. However, quality can vary significantly, and moderation may be lacking.
  • Discord Servers: Discord is a real-time communication platform gaining popularity among traders. It allows for instant messaging, voice chats, and the sharing of charts and analysis.
  • Proprietary Trading Firm Communities: Some firms offer community access to their traders, providing educational resources and a network for collaboration.
  • Broker-Sponsored Forums: Be *extremely* cautious with these. While they might offer information, their primary purpose is often marketing their services. Potential for bias is very high.


Key Features of a Good Binary Options Forum

Not all forums are created equal. Here's what to look for in a quality community:

  • Active Participation: A thriving forum has consistent activity, with new posts and discussions happening regularly. A dead forum is unlikely to be helpful.
  • Knowledgeable Members: Look for forums with experienced traders who consistently share valuable insights. Check profiles to gauge their trading history (if available).
  • Clear Rules and Moderation: Well-moderated forums enforce rules against spam, scams, and abusive behavior. This ensures a positive and productive environment.
  • Organized Structure: A well-organized forum with dedicated sections for different topics makes it easier to find the information you need.
  • Focus on Education: The best forums prioritize education and learning, rather than just promoting get-rich-quick schemes. Look for discussions on money management, chart patterns, and indicator analysis.
  • Transparency and Honesty: Members should be willing to share both their successes and failures honestly. Beware of forums where everyone seems to be consistently profitable.
  • Respectful Environment: A good forum fosters a respectful and supportive environment where traders can learn from each other without fear of ridicule.

Pitfalls to Avoid

While forums can be incredibly helpful, it's important to be aware of the potential pitfalls:

  • Scams and Gurus: Be wary of individuals promoting "guaranteed" winning strategies or selling expensive courses. Many are scams.
  • Pump and Dump Schemes: Some forums are used to coordinate pump-and-dump schemes, where traders artificially inflate the price of an asset before selling for a profit, leaving others with losses.
  • Misinformation: Not everything you read on a forum is accurate. Always verify information with reliable sources.
  • Emotional Contagion: The collective emotions of the forum can influence your own trading decisions. Avoid making impulsive trades based on the opinions of others.
  • Broker Shilling: Some forum members are paid to promote specific brokers. Be skeptical of overly positive reviews.
  • Information Overload: With so much information available, it's easy to get overwhelmed. Focus on learning the fundamentals and developing your own strategy.
  • Following the Herd: Don't blindly follow the crowd. Develop your own independent analysis and trading plan.



Protecting Yourself in Online Communities

  • Never Share Personal Information: Do not share your name, address, financial details, or login credentials with anyone.
  • Be Skeptical of Private Messages: Be cautious about responding to unsolicited private messages, especially from people you don't know.
  • Verify Information: Always double-check information before acting on it.
  • Use a Strong Password: Protect your forum account with a strong, unique password.
  • Report Suspicious Activity: Report any suspicious activity or scams to the forum moderators.
  • Remember the Risks: Binary options trading is inherently risky. Forums can provide support and education, but they cannot guarantee profits.
